Los Tacos No. 1 opened on Times Square

Taqueria Los Tacos No. 1, food which previously could only be found in a small tent in the Chelsea Market, now found a new home in Times Square. Taqueria is located at 229 West 43 Street, is the former building of the New York Times.

In fact, Los Tacos No. 1 quietly and peacefully opened the 4th of July. Menu in a new school is no different from the main Los Tacos No. 1. As stated by Eater NY, then local and tourists will find the city’s best marinades, roasted meats and tacos with cactus. And good guacamole and aguas frescas.

The regulars recognize him immediately because of the long counter, copy of the Chelsea Market, which was once invented by Brooklyn artist Steve powers. In the new tacerii there are a few high counters, behind which you can stand and eat.

Also has not changed and time — the new Los Tacos No. 1 open from 11 to 21 hours every day, but in the future I hope to increase hours of work.
